We’re looking for an organised, customer-focused HP Frameworks Administrator to join the team in Livingston. Working as part of the team, you’ll be responsible for managing the administration around HP products and framework requirements, ensuring orders, requests and customer information are processed accurately and efficiently. You’ll act as an important point of contact for customers and internal stakeholders, taking ownership of queries and ensuring actions are followed through to completion.

What you will be doing:

  • Managing the administration of HP products across relevant customer frameworks and contracts.
  • Processing customer requests and ensuring information is entered accurately across internal systems.
  • Responding to customer queries via phone and email in a professional and timely manner.
  • Liaising with internal teams, customers and HP to ensure requests are progressed smoothly.
  • Maintaining accurate records, updating systems and keeping stakeholders informed of progress.
  • Monitoring outstanding actions and following these through to resolution.
  • Supporting the wider team with day-to-day administration and customer service activities.
  • Ensuring processes and agreed service levels are followed.
  • Taking ownership of customer queries and escalating issues where required.
  • Building positive relationships with customers and colleagues to ensure a great customer experience.

What we’re looking for:

  • Previous experience in a customer service, administration or coordination role.
  • Excellent attention to detail and strong organisational skills.
  • The 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ritise effectively.
  • Good IT and systems skills, with the confidence to learn new systems quickly.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• The ability to enter and maintain information accurately.
  • A professional and positive approach when dealing with customers.
  • The confidence to take ownership of queries and see them through to resolution.
  • The ability to work effectively as part of a team.

Disability Confident Leader

Government's Disability Confident scheme. This reflects our commitment to removing barriers and ensuring disabled people have equal opportunities to join, develop and progress within our organisation. As part of this commitment, we operate a Guaranteed Interview Scheme, offering an interview to candidates with a disability who meet the essential criteria for the role. We will always consider reasonable adjustments throughout the recruitment process and during employment to ensure candidates and colleagues can fully participate and perform at their best.
